Je souhaite utiliser vim7.3. Si vous utilisez une application sur l'OS avec MacVim ou Gvim, il n'y a pas de problème Parce que je travaille souvent sur un serveur distant Il n'y a pas d'autre choix que d'installer la source et de la terminer. C'est également un plug-in utile de gestion des annulations. Pour utiliser Gundo.vim, avec un chemin Python 2.4 Doit être compilé. Je n'ai pas trouvé de moyen de le faire sur Internet Résumer les mesures prises cette fois
Dans mon environnement, ~ / local / bin / vim est un alias pour vi Installez sous ~ / local / src /. Bien sûr, si vous avez un VPS ou un serveur dédié, il n'y a pas de problème sous / usr / local /. Si vous voulez être sous / usr / local /, remplacez ~ / local / par / usr / local / en temps opportun L'alias est coupé en .zshrc comme indiqué ci-dessous
$ vi .zshrc
--------------------------------
alias vi="$HOME/local/bin/vim"
--------------------------------
Vérifiez la dernière version et le fichier de correctif sur le Site officiel. Fichier source Fichier de correctif Vérifiez également le numéro de patch. * Cette fois, il est 780.
Ignorer si déjà installé Assurez-vous que Python est 2.4 ou supérieur. Sinon, veuillez installer à partir de la source.
$ sudo yum install wget
$ sudo yum install ncurses-devel
$ sudo yum install patch
$ sudo yum install make
$ sudo yum install gcc
$ sudo yum install python
$ sudo yum install python-devel
Après l'installation, vérifiez où se trouve le répertoire de configuration Python. Dans mon environnement, c'était /usr/lib64/python2.6/config. Cela dépend de la méthode d'installation et du serveur.
$ cd ~/local/src/
$ wget ftp://ftp.vim.org/pub/vim/unix/vim-7.3.tar.bz2
$ tar xjvf vim-7.3.tar.bz2
$ cd vim73
$ mkdir patches
$ cd patches
$ curl -O 'http://ftp.vim.org/pub/vim/patches/7.3/7.3.[001-780]'
*Attendez un moment jusqu'à ce que le téléchargement soit terminé
$ cd ../
$ cat patches/* | patch -p0
Spécifiez Python comme paramètre de configuration. Aussi, pour créer le répertoire d'installation sous le ~ / local / bin / de l'utilisateur Spécifiez le répertoire.
$ ./configure --with-features=huge --enable-pythoninterp --with-python-config-dir=/usr/lib64/python2.6/config --enable-fail-if-missing --prefix=/home/i3pinet/local --enable-multibyte --disable-selinux
$ make
$ make install
Lancez vi et vérifiez que la version est 7.3. Vérifiez également si Gundo.vim est activé. On suppose que le plug-in a été installé.
$ vi
->Version 7.Être 3
Vérifiez Gundo avec vi
$ vi sample.txt
*J'écrirai quelque chose de manière appropriée.
:GundoToggle
->Gundo est affiché par quickfix
Assemblez les plug-ins enregistrés dans vim quand vous en avez envie
Recommended Posts